
MINE THE MIRROR
is an engaging collection of poems that encourages children to think more deeply about their choices, actions, dreams, and everyday experiences.
Within this collection, readers encounter memorable moments and relatable situations – from a boy offering creative excuses for missing homework, to a teacher guiding children to reflect on the small habits that affect achievement, to poems shaped by family legacy, aspiration, and meaningful conversation.

MINE THE MIRROR
encourages reflection, self-determination, and the development of valuable life lessons. The poems explore themes that matter to young readers, including responsibility, personal growth, appreciation for family, and the importance of staying focused on one’s own path.
Designed to be both enjoyable and educational, this book is also intended to support teachers in the classroom. It includes a glossary of poetic devices and a range of engaging questions that make it easier for students to study poetry, discover meaning, and connect more confidently with the written word.
